James River Insurance is an excess and surplus lines segment of James River Group Holdings, Ltd. and operates on an approved non-admitted basis in 50 states and Washington, DC. Since 2003, James River has provided thousands of commercial property and casualty customers with innovative and creative solutions for particular insurance needs.

James River Group Holdings, Ltd. is a Bermuda-based insurance holding company which owns and operates a group of specialty insurance and reinsurance companies. The Company operates in two specialty property and casualty insurance segments: Excess and Surplus Lines and Specialty Admitted Insurance. The Company tends to focus on accounts associated with small or medium-sized businesses in each of its segments. Each of the Company's regulated insurance subsidiaries are rated "A-" (Excellent) by A.M. Best Company.

Job Summary

The Finance Associate will provide support to the Accounts Receivable, Accounts Payable or another sub-functional team within the Finance department, by processing transactions according to functional and departmental timeliness and accuracy standards, communicating effectively with both internal and external customers, and handling day-to-day tasks that will assist management and others in making educated economic decisions.
